Connected Learning Connected Communities

In-depth outreach across 20+ partner sites supporting literacy and STEAM in under-resourced neighborhoods.

Learning Spaces

Free preschool workshops in partnership with United Way, bringing play to children not enrolled in traditional preschools.

Family Free Day

Free admission days four times a year so every family can experience the Museum.

Access It!

Subsidized admission ensuring no child is turned away due to inability to pay.
